#9002af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9002af is composed of 56.5% red, 0.8%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.7% cyan, 98.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 289.2 degrees, a saturation of 97.7% and a lightness of 34.7%. #9002af color hex could be obtained by blending #ff04ff with #21005f.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

Shades and Tints of #9002af
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fbecff is the lightest one.

Tones of #9002af
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c545d is the less saturated color, while #9002af is the most saturated one.
